Title: The Innovative Contributions of Christopher P Eppig
Introduction
Christopher P Eppig is a notable inventor based in Cleveland Heights, Ohio. He holds a total of 11 patents, showcasing his significant contributions to the field of chemical engineering and hydrocarbon processing. His innovative approaches have led to advancements in the production of aromatic oils and the selective removal of nitrogen-containing compounds.
Latest Patents
One of Eppig's latest patents is focused on the production of aromatic oils. This process involves heating gas oil under pressure while maintaining specific temperature and pressure conditions. The goal is to break down the substantially aliphatic chains from the gas oil core structure, which consists of two or more aromatic rings. This innovative method yields products that include lighter aliphatic materials and aromatic hydrocarbons. Another significant patent addresses the selective removal of nitrogen-containing compounds from hydrocarbon blends. This process utilizes a solvent with a liquid-phase density of not less than 0.90 g/cm³ at 25 degrees Celsius, along with specific Hansen solubility parameters to effectively remove unwanted nitrogen compounds.
